French actor Pierre Deny, best known for his role in the Netflix series 'Emily in Paris', has passed away at the age of 69. He died following a battle with the progressive neuromuscular disease ALS.

A survey of over 3,800 patients reveals that more than 80% of individuals receiving radiation therapy experience side effects, with fatigue being the most common complaint. While over half of the participants reported issues, approximately 18% said they experienced no symptoms from the treatment.

A study by the Dutch Education Inspectorate shows that despite a significant increase in screen time over the last seven years, physical movement skills among eighth-grade students have remained stable. Researchers expressed surprise at these findings, as they had expected the rise in mobile device usage to negatively impact children's motor development.

The Amsterdam-based hip-hop duo SBMG, consisting of rappers Chivv and Henkie T, has announced a reunion concert at the Ziggo Dome on December 5th. Fans in their home neighborhood of Kraaiennest expressed significant excitement for the performance, which marks the group's first collaboration since splitting in 2019.
